Description

Addison Mill is a boutique community of 55 unique loft apartments with sweeping views of Addison Pond. Located 2 miles from Downtown Glastonbury, Addison Mill is an award-winning re-use of an 1860s mill, artfully incorporating the charm of exposed brick walls, cathedral ceilings, and timber beams with modern amenities like in-unit washer and dryers, individual heating and air conditioning, stainless steel appliances, brushed nickel fixtures, an expansive community patio, and fitness center.
